Cost Accounting Systems
Methods and procedures used for collecting, classifying, summarizing, and analyzing a company's costs to help in budgeting, controlling, and decision-making.
Product Costs
Direct costs associated with the production of goods sold by a company, including direct materials, direct labor, and manufacturing overhead.
Process Cost Accounting System
An accounting system that accumulates costs for each process or department within a production environment.
